Transaction f60a030a93333044f25c629b26ddd41d9eae4b96f43a68d42b1c0d8e7f6f5bd4
1 Input
1 Output
-
f60a030a93333044f25c629b26ddd41d9eae4b96f43a68d42b1c0d8e7f6f5bd4:0
- value
- 32522800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 481abe0556f8ffb09177c09d723bb88eff6e2768 OP_EQUAL
- address
- 38GGcSXfcn2i56AjKiucfURUgC6f5gZxxS